When performing Grid Math, I get an error: "Internal error, Module GridLib.dll, D:\gs\surfer\gridlib\grid.cpp line 356"? What is the problem?

The gridlib.dll and grid.cpp error is probably caused by the resulting GRD file being completely blanked. In Grid Math, if either of the GRD files has a blanked grid node, the result of the operation is a blanked grid node.

You may be able to add two GRD files by replacing the blanked nodes with zeros. Choose the Grid / Filter menu command, specify the first GRD file, and click Open. In the Digital Filtering dialog box, choose the Linear Convolution Filters / User Defined Filters / General User-defined (mxn) filter. In the Edge Effects section, change Blanked Nodes to Fill, change the Value to 0, and click OK. Repeat for the second GRD file, then do the Grid Math.
